How much is a Canadian quarter in the US? This is a common question among individuals who are traveling between the two countries or those who are simply curious about the value of Canadian currency in the United States. The answer to this question is not straightforward, as it depends on the current exchange rate between the Canadian dollar and the US dollar.
In general, a Canadian quarter is worth approximately 0.25 Canadian dollars. However, when converting this value to US dollars, the amount can vary significantly based on the exchange rate at the time of conversion. As of now, let’s take a look at how the conversion works.
When converting a Canadian quarter to US dollars, you would multiply the value in Canadian dollars by the current exchange rate. For example, if the exchange rate is 1 Canadian dollar to 0.78 US dollars, then a Canadian quarter would be worth approximately 0.195 US dollars (0.25 CAD 0.78 USD/CAD). This means that a Canadian quarter is worth slightly less than a quarter in the US, which is worth 0.25 US dollars.
It’s important to note that exchange rates fluctuate constantly, which can affect the value of a Canadian quarter in the US. To get the most accurate conversion, it’s best to use a reliable currency converter or check the current exchange rate online.
